Your cart is empty.This fully custom-molded die cut system provides a rugged spray-in look in minutes without the need of any labor intensive prepping or removal of seat brackets or center console. Sold separately as front and rear kit, individual pieces can be quickly removed and hosed off after a long day on the trail if desired. The BedTred material is 100% waterproof, won't absorb water, and will never stain, stink, mold or mildew; dries quickly and resists all harsh chemicals. The polypropylene backing with provided heat shields, insulates your interior from road noise and heat.

I really like this liner and the flexibility it gives to the cargo area of your Jeep JK. I installed this in a 08 Jeep Wrangler Unlimited Sahara Edition that had the sub in the back. The few things that I had to work around was the screws/bolts for the sub and the wiring harness. In order to accommodate, I had to cut the liner where the screws were and create a slit for the sub wiring harness but it was very easy with a box knife. It does take some work getting the carpet out and then some work to get this into place. With the Unlimited JK, you don't have to take the back seats out, but I have heard on the 2 door, you will have to take the back seats out. One suggestion I have is, read the instructions. They give you plenty of Hook & Loop (fancy name for Velcro) to place on the underside of this liner. I was worried about it just using sticky tape to hold it in place, but what they provide gives a firm grip to the body of your Jeep.One downside to this, and this was completely my fault, I thought this would replace my cargo lid in the back, but it is designed to work in conjunction with your cargo lid. When I bought my Jeep, it was missing that, so I thought this would provide the replacement that I need. Seeing as it didn't, I've since ordered a security cargo lid to go in it's place and will be tacking this liner down on top with some more Velcro. I will try to give an update once I have that completed. All in all, I love that this can be easily installed and easily cleaned.
